Russia: Draft Law on Fines for âDiscrediting Traditional Valuesâ
Deputies have submitted to the State Duma a bill introducing fines for discrediting Russiaâs âspiritual and moral valuesâ on online cinemas and social networks. The document has been published on the website of the lower house of parliament.
Under the proposal, owners of audiovisual services and social media platforms that distribute content deemed to discredit âtraditional valuesâ would face the following fines:
⢠Citizens: up to 10,000 rubles
⢠Officials: up to 100,000 rubles
⢠Legal entities: up to 700,000 rublesFor repeated violations, penalties would increase to:
⢠Citizens: up to 150,000 rubles
⢠Officials: up to 400,000 rubles
⢠Legal entities: from 1 million to 3 million rublesAdditional fines are ĐżŃодŃŃПОŃŃĐľĐ˝Ń for failure to comply in a timely manner with official demands to stop the distribution of such content:
⢠Citizens: up to 20,000 rubles
⢠Officials: up to 200,000 rubles
⢠Legal entities: up to 1 million rublesRepeated noncompliance would also result in higher penalties.
The bill is linked to an earlier law banning films that discredit âtraditional values,â which enters into force on March 1, 2026. The fines are proposed to take effect on the same date. The statute of limitations for prosecution would be one year.
According to the bill, the law will not apply to films that received rental certificates or were posted on online platforms before March 1, 2026.
Representatives of major online cinema platforms interviewed by Kommersant described the bill as âredundant,â pointing out that there are no clearly defined criteria for what constitutes content that discredits spiritual and moral values.
In October 2022, President Vladimir Putin ordered the approval of a formal concept of âspiritual and moral values.â In July 2025, he signed a decree banning the issuance of rental certificates to films that discredit those values. That decree also comes into force on March 1, 2026.
